AVATAR #1, Mel Gibson’s EDGE OF DARKNESS a Distant Second

Mel Gibson in Edge of Darkness

James Cameron’s Avatar led the pack at the domestic box office on Monday, with $2.7m, as per Box Office Mojo.
Mel Gibson’s comeback vehicle Edge of Darkness came at a distant second, with $1.31m and a $430 per screen average. The revenge thriller opened with $17.1m, several million dollars below what some had been predicting. Directed by Martin Campbell, Edge of Darkness is Gibson’s first film since M. Night Shyamalan’s 2002 horror/sci-fi Signs.
The Josh Duhamel-Kristen Bell romantic comedy When in Rome, came in third place with $779K and $317 per screen. Denzel Washington’s The Book of Eli was #4 with $744K, followed by the supernatural adventure Legion with $625K.

AVATAR Crosses $2 Billion Mark; Tops 7th Weekend

Zoe Saldana in Avatar (top); Mel Gibson in Edge of Darkness (bottom); Josh Duhamel, Kristen Bell in When in Rome (bottom)

Avatar’s estimated weekend (Jan. 29-31) gross was at the higher end of expectations: $30 million, according to Box Office Mojo. That represents a relatively small 14.1 percent drop from last week. After 45 days in release, Avatar’s domestic total is $594.4m. If weekend estimates are correct, Avatar will pass James Cameron’s own Titanic at the domestic box office (not accounting for inflation or higher 3D/IMAX ticket prices) either Tuesday or Wednesday next week. The Leonardo DiCaprio-Kate Winslet romantic melodrama grossed $600.4 million back in 1998.

Gabourey Sidibe was one of the nominees for the best actress (drama) Golden Globe for her performance as an illiterate, sexually abused teenager in Lee Daniels‘ Precious. Sidibe lost to Sandra Bullock in The Blind Side, but her co-star, Mo’Nique, took home the best supporting actress award. In Precious, Mo’Nique plays Sidibe’s resentful mother. Following wins at the Sundance Film Festival, Precious has turned into one of the biggest arthouse hits of 2009.
